Overview Registered Nurse – Operating Room (OR) in San Luis Obispo, California. Start date: 08/31/2026. This is a 13-week travel assignment in a Short Term Acute Care Hospital with 40 guaranteed hours per week and 16-hour day shifts. Weekly pay ranges from $546 to $574 per week. Key Highlights - Weekly pay: $546–$574 (per week) - Guaranteed hours: 40 per week - Contract duration: 13 weeks - Shift: 16-hour days (with rotating start times) - Start date: 08/31/2026 - Setting: Short Term Acute Care Hospital OR unit; travel assignment - Credentials: ACLS, BLS, and PALS required Responsibilities - Circulate in the operating room during surgical procedures; assist surgeons and anesthesiologists - Coordinate flow of equipment, supplies, and staff to support sterile, efficient procedures - Maintain patient safety and aseptic technique throughout the perioperative period - Participate in pre-, intra-, and post-operative patient care planning and nursing treatment - Prepare patients for surgery, including safe positioning and documentation of procedures - Safely handle and dispose of biohazardous materials and utilize facility information systems for care delivery - Adhere to unit-specific policies and contribute to a collaborative perioperative team - This role is represented by CNA Requirements - Current RN license in the state of practice (California) Required - Associate Degree in Nursing (A.S.) or equivalent Required; Bachelor’s degree in Nursing (BSN) Preferred - Minimum 1 year of recent full-time experience in the operating room Required; OR experience in Orthopedics, Neurology, and Trauma strongly preferred - Basic Life Support (BLS) certification Required; ACLS Required; PALS Required - CNOR certification Preferred - Ability to circulate and work effectively in the OR setting; schedule may rotate and include call - Strong teamwork, communication, and critical-thinking skills Benefits and Support - Guaranteed hours and defined weekly pay - 24/7 recruiter and travel support - Dedicated credentialing and onboarding assistance - Orientation and unit-specific training - Potential extension opportunities based on performance and unit needs - Housing assistance available for eligible candidates Please note: Pay rates and guaranteed hours are estimates and may vary. Final compensation packages and confirmed hours will be discussed during the hiring process.
